MALDIVAS
PURE PRIZE FILLY MALDIVAS WINS GROUP I
MALDIVAS (ARG) continued her rapid ascent in the three-year-old filly division with an explosive five-length victory in the Gran Premio Seleccion de Potrancas (Arg-G1) on Sunday at Hipodromo La Plata.

The 2,000-meter (9.94-furlongs) classic distance was not a problem for the strapping PURE PRIZE filly, who improved upon her third-place finish on a muddy track in the Clasico Polla de Potrancas (Arg-G2) on July 18.

Tradizione Slam, by Grand Slam, finished second, four lengths clear of Excellent Note. Pride of Dignity, who defeated MALDIVAS while winning the Clasico Polla de Potrancas, finished fourth as the second betting choice. Favorite Stripestar, winner of the Clasico Diego White (Arg-G3), finished a disappointing ninth in the ten-horse field.

Trained by Raul Ramallo and ridden by Gonzalo Hahn, MALDIVAS covered the 2,000 meters in 2:06.08 for her first Group 1 triumph and second career victory in three starts.

TRIUMPHANT RETURN FOR MORE JOYOUS
John Singleton's imperious homebred MORE JOYOUS made a successful return to the racetrack in Saturday Listed Sheraco Stakes (1100m) at Rosehill.

Carrying the steadier of 59kgs, MORE JOYOUS was given a patient ride by Nash Rawiller before storming down the centre of the track to defeat Girl Hussler by a length with Sister Madly three quarters of a length further back in third place.

JORDY Y   ( Congrats )
Sunday, August 01, 2010
JORDY Y is now two-for-two with her victory in the 6th race at Arlington Park, a five and one-half furlong allowance over the Polytrack with a purse of $33,140.

The chestnut daughter of CONGRATS sat several lengths off the speed duel that lasted until the field was coming off the far turn. One of the two pacesetters backed up, but the leader was not backing up. JORDY Y unleashed a powerful closing kick, flying past the leader inside the final sixteenth and galloping on to win by a length and one-quarter.

JORDY Y races for Darrell and Evelyn Yates and she is trained by Wayne Catalano. Bred in Florida by Bridle Oaks Farm, Inc., she is out of the Fly So Free mare, Debt Free.
